// Fan-out client for the Briarhook notification service.
// Backpressure: the dispatcher caps in-flight batches at 64 and
// sheds load by deferring low-priority topics to the spill queue.
// Per security review, shed events are logged without payload
// bodies. Rate limits are enforced server-side per credential, so
// a leaked key cannot amplify fan-out beyond its tier. The client
// authenticates against the internal Briarhook gateway using the
// service key that follows.

gateway credential: zpat7_wu4aBVX

Nice work on the hot-reload path for Tarnbeck configs! One ask: plugin authors will hammer this, so please document how often the watcher polls and how long we debounce before re-parsing. Right now those numbers are buried in the loader. Folks writing plugins against the reload hook really need them up front to avoid thrash. For reference, the current watcher constants are these.

limits module of fajof-yaweg:
PRIORITIES = {
    "briiel": 914,
    "zorvan": 452,
    "jorath": 66,
}

## Artifact Signing — Inventory Reconciliation Job

The nightly reconciliation job for Stockline now signs its output manifests before upload. Unsigned manifests are rejected by the Ledgerbox ingest as of build 412. Two mismatches last week traced to a stale key on the runner pool; rotated Tuesday. Action for sync: confirm all runners pull the current key at job start. The active signing key for the reconciliation pipeline is as follows.

signing key of yafop-taguf = bky3_Kre

## Changed Defaults

Export retries in Ferndock 3.2 now default to three attempts with exponential backoff, up from one. Failed exports are quarantined after the final attempt rather than silently dropped. Retry payloads are re-signed on each attempt. Review the retry window against your audit retention policy. The updated default configuration follows.

settings of fahag-haduf:
[ulaox]
port = 8443
region = south-2
host = ulaox.lumiccorp.internal
timeout_ms = 500
retries = 8